Kids & Codes Digi-STEM Project
Description
The project Kids & Codes Digi-STEM project was selected by the Scientix STE(A)M Partnership “Education Resilience in Europe”. Kids & Codes Digi-STEM aims to equip STEM educators with the technical and teaching skills required to encourage young students from different cultural and language backgrounds to gain the necessary tools that will empower them to build tech projects relevant to their communities and cultures. The project will allow educators to develop a greater understanding of inclusive learning environments by applying innovative pedagogical approaches using STEM and design thinking.

Within Digi-STEM project, Kids & Codes prepared a teacher’s programme which comprises four workshops and three courses on coding, developed a curriculum which can be easily integrated in any classroom as well as created a prototype of the future learning platform that hosts all created materials.
